ALBANY, New York
Beisel, Brian C. ALBANY Brian C. Beisel, of Albany, passed away suddenly at his home on Saturday, May 26, 2012. Born August 6, 1953 in Green Bay, Wis., he was the beloved son of the late Fred C. and Elizabeth L. (Lyon) Beisel. Brian was the loving brother of Fred "Rick" Beisel of Loudonville, and...
